Responsly is a customer service software that allows companies to manage customer conversations across multiple channels like email, live chat, messaging apps, and social media from a unified inbox. It helps streamline workflow and enhance productivity.
Sentimy is a business intelligence software that specializes in text analytics and language models. It analyzes conversations from various sources like chatbots, support tickets or social media to gain customer insights and identify trends and sentiment towards products or services.
